(PS -- the only Republican senators to see combat are McCain and Hagel). -Democrat Senators in the Military- * Sen. Daniel Akaka (Hawaii) - Served during World War II ('43-'47), some of that with Army Corps of Engineers. Was at Saipan and Tinian. * Sen. John Kerry (MA) - Rewarded Silver Star for actions in Vietnam (not to be confused with former Sen Bob Kerry, also a Dem, who was a SEAL during Vietnam and lost his leg in combat). [QUOTE]John Kerry entered the Navy after graduation, becoming a Swift Boat officer, serving on a gunboat in the Mekong Delta in Vietnam. He received a Silver Star, Bronze Star with Combat V, and [b]three[/b] awards of the Purple Heart for his service in combat.[/QUOTE]* Sen. Max Cleland (Georgia) - Lost both legs and one arm in Vietnam during his second tour. Awarded Silver Star and Bronze Star for meritorious service. [QUOTE]"After airborne training at Ft. Benning, Georgia and a tour as an Aide de Camp at Ft. Monmouth, New Jersey, Cleland volunteered for duty in Vietnam in 1967. In 1968, he was promoted to the rank of Captain, but was seriously wounded in a grenade explosion on April 8th of that year, costing him both legs and his right arm."[/QUOTE]* Sen. Tom Daschle (S. Dakota) - Served three years as an intelligence officer in the U.S. Air Force Strategic Air Command. * Sen. Daniel Inyoue (Hawaii) - WWII. Enlisted in March, '43 when he turned 18. Served in 442nd Regimental Combat Team. Promoted to Sergeant, and served in Italy. Recieved battlefield commission to first lieutenant after fighting in the French Vosges Mountains. Later, wounded in combat, he continued to press an attack against a machine gun nest, sustaining wounds which led to the amputation of his right arm. * Sen. Zell Miller (Georgia) - USMC '53 - '56 [QUOTE]Miller did his 12-week boot camp at Parris Island, SC, followed by time at Naval Training Station in Great Lakes, IL and the 2nd Marine Division at Camp Lejeune, NC. By the end of the three years, he had earned the rank of sergeant and was an Expert Rifleman. [/QUOTE]* Sen. Jack Reed (Rhode Island) - Graduated West Point, served '67 - '79, and as a reserve until '91. [QUOTE]Reed, an Army Ranger and a paratrooper, served in the 82nd Airborne Division as an Infantry Platoon leader, a Company Commander and a Battalion Staff Officer.[/QUOTE]* Sen. Tom Carpel (Del.) - U.S. Navy, '68 - '73, then a reserve until '91. * Sen. Jon Corzine (NJ) - USMC Reserve, '69 - '75. * Sen. Chris Dodd (Ct.) - Army Reserves, '69 - '75. * Sen. Jeff Bingaman (NM) - Army Reserves 68-74 * Sen.
